Good posture is more than just a physical attribute; it's a powerful tool that can significantly influence your mindset and overall mental well-being. Research in psychology suggests that standing tall can evoke feelings of confidence and authority. When you hold your body upright, you are not only presenting yourself as more approachable but also signaling to your brain that you are in control. This phenomenon is often linked to the concept of power posing, where adopting open and expansive positions can lead to an increase in self-assurance and a decrease in stress levels.
Moreover, maintaining an upright posture can improve cognitive function. A study from the Journal of Experimental Social Psychology found that participants who stood with good posture were more likely to think critically and approach challenges with a problem-solving mindset. In contrast, poor posture can lead to feelings of vulnerability and anxiety, creating a cycle of negativity. Therefore, embracing a stance of standing tall not only aids in enhancing personal presence but also fosters a more positive and proactive mental attitude.

Maintaining good posture is often overlooked in our daily lives, yet improving your posture can have profound effects on your overall well-being. Experts emphasize that slouching or poor alignment not only affects physical health, but it can also impact mental states. According to research, individuals who adopt more upright postures often report feeling more confident and energized. Various studies suggest that simply adjusting your posture can lead to improved mood and productivity, making it a viable option for those looking to enhance their quality of life.
Furthermore, aligning your body correctly can significantly reduce discomfort and pain associated with prolonged sitting or inactivity. Physical therapists have observed that better posture helps in alleviating back and neck pain, which are common complaints in today's sedentary lifestyle. By integrating exercises that promote spinal alignment and core strength, many individuals have experienced a transformation not only in their physical health but also in their emotional resilience. As experts say, a few simple adjustments in how we carry ourselves can indeed result in a positive shift in life quality.
